

E367 A Turkey Farmer
Nov 18, 2021
Robert Hupman, a second-generation turkey farmer from Hazard Mill Farms, shares his unique journey into turkey farming, reflecting on family traditions and the year-round hustle of raising turkeys. He discusses the challenges of biosecurity and avian flu while adding humor to the unpredictable antics of turkeys on the farm. Hupman also opens up about his passion for jiu-jitsu, intertwining his love for farming with personal anecdotes about Thanksgiving and the importance of supporting small farms. Avian Flu Outbreak
- Avian flu outbreaks, like in 2015-2016, can decimate turkey populations.
- Robert emphasizes biosecurity to prevent such outbreaks on his farm.
